Esther Okereke Emerges as NRM 2027 Presidential Candidate: What It Means for Nigeria’s Political Landscape

Nigeria’s political scene has taken a surprising turn as Nollywood actress and film producer Esther Okereke emerges as the presidential candidate of the National Rescue Movement (NRM) ahead of the 2027 general elections. Her nomination positions her as one of the new faces expected to challenge incumbent President Bola Tinubu in what is already shaping up to be a highly competitive political season.

A New Political Twist in Nigeria’s 2027 Elections

The emergence of a well-known entertainment figure into frontline politics is not entirely new, but Esther Okereke’s nomination has sparked widespread discussions across Nigeria’s political and entertainment circles.

Her background in Nollywood gives her strong public recognition, especially among young voters and social media audiences, a demographic that continues to play a growing role in elections.

The NRM’s decision also reflects a broader trend in Nigerian politics where smaller parties are increasingly turning to popular figures to gain national visibility.

Who Is Esther Okereke?

Esther Okereke is a Nollywood actress and film producer known for her roles in Nigerian movies and her work behind the camera. Over the years, she has built a reputation in the entertainment industry, gaining a loyal fan base.

Her transition into politics represents a shift from storytelling on screen to attempting to influence national policy in real life.

Why NRM Chose a Celebrity Candidate

The National Rescue Movement appears to be leveraging celebrity influence to strengthen its visibility ahead of the 2027 elections.

Possible reasons behind the decision include:

  • Increased media attention from entertainment industry ties
  • Strong appeal to young and urban voters
  • Social media influence and online engagement
  • Strategy to stand out among larger political parties

This approach mirrors global trends where entertainment figures transition into politics, bringing popularity but also scrutiny.
